Alan Winfield left this review about White Horse Inn
The White Horse was a decent looking pub with the lower half having green tiles which looked quite nice,the pub was at the bottom end of ilkeston road.
Once inside the pub had a couple of rooms and i have usually had a drink in the bar which was quite a nice room,i have played table skittles here on a few occasions because this pub was in the Ilkeston table skittle league.
The pub was a Shipstones tied house and there were two real ales on the bar i usually had a drink of Shipstones bitter and this was a very nice drink the other beer was Shipstones mild.
I quite liked this pub but it has now sadly closed down,the pub has still got all of its signs outside but it is now being used as a cafe.
Pub first visited 1982
Photo taken January 1989
